A Chemical Reaction
Falling in love with someone all boils down to the cocktail of chemicals released by our brains. Initially, it’s all about testosterone in men and oestrogen in women, both of which play a huge role in the early stages of attraction attributed to what our primal brains consider a suitable mate. After that, other hormones come into play.
The first one is oxytocin, which has the apt nickname of being the ‘love hormone’. It is
important for bonding with your partner. It can be triggered by activities ranging from
massaging to cuddling to full-blown banging.
Up next is dopamine, which is commonly referred to as the ‘feel-good hormone’. And with good reason. It activates your brain’s reward system, leading to feelings such as excitement, anticipation and satisfaction.
The last one of significance in the lineup is endorphins, which are thought to be the body’s natural painkiller and mood booster. Also released during sex, they can heighten feelings of attachment and make you feel more loved-up.
